Durability

A sectional is a significant investment, and it's crucial to get one that will last. The frame, the fabric and filling are the three main elements to consider. The best selections have hardwood frames, reinforced joints, and sturdy springs or webbing to ensure long-lasting support. Look for fabrics that resist stains, wrinkles, and fade, as well as ones with removable covers to make cleaning easy. Select cushions with baffling which utilizes vertical walls of fabric in order to control feather or down shifting. This will keep the shape of the cushion over time.

Another thing to think about is how the sofa will fit the space. If the sofa is too large for your space it could leave you with an extra seating space that will take valuable floor space. The best sectionals are flexible that allows you to select different sizes and shapes depending on the space you have.

Modular sectionals are constructed out of multiple pieces that can be joined in various arrangements to create the shape and seating need, which is perfect for a room with odd dimensions. Modular models can also include options to add a sleeper sofa, so you can accommodate overnight guests.

Reversible sectionals, which are usually designed in an L shape, and have the ability to move the chaise section from one side to another, give you even more flexibility if you plan to arrange your living room frequently or relocate in the future. A reversible sectional that has a storage ottoman is a good option for those looking to store and organize toys, blankets and other odds and ends.

Style

There are many different styles of sectional sofas that you can pick from. The most popular are L-shaped, looking like two sofas joined at the top to create a right angle. These are great for wedged into corners or floating in the middle of a room or even standing as the focal point on the other side of an open floor layout. You can also find curved sections, which are a modern interpretation of a classic sofa shape. They work well in a curved area of a room or even as an accent piece for open layouts. There are modular sectionals with pieces that can be arranged in a variety of configurations.
